Как я могу обработать миллион строк данных в Excel?

14074
ejang

Я понимаю, что Excel может обрабатывать только 65 536 строк данных. Если я пытаюсь проанализировать 7 миллионов строк данных (скажем, построить гистограмму распределения 7 миллионов значений), есть ли обходной путь?

Могу ли я отсортировать все 7 миллионов значений, даже если отображается только 65K?

Я использую Excel 2011 для Mac.

4
См. Http://stackoverflow.com/questions/5119687/fastest-most-f flex-way-to-chart-over-2-million-rows-of-flat-file-data RedGrittyBrick 12 лет назад 1
Самое замечательное в размышлениях о таких вопросах суперпользователя, как это то, что иногда это приводит вас к неуместным, но удивительно странным вещам, таким как http://metaphysicaldeveloper.wordpress.com/2011/07/31/hacking-a-gnuplot-into-minecraft/: -) RedGrittyBrick 12 лет назад 1

2 ответа на вопрос

3
udo

применяются следующие ограничения Excel для каждого листа:

  • Excel 2003: может обрабатывать 65 000 строк
  • Excel 2007 (и позже): может обрабатывать 1 млн строк

для обработки данных, которые превышают ограничения этой строки, вы должны обрабатывать их на нескольких листах (которые могут быть довольно сложными, в зависимости от данных, которые вы должны проанализировать ...)

примечание:
сортировка такого количества данных в Excel неинтересна ... вам следует рассмотреть обработку данных в БД и затем использовать результат (ы) в Excel (если это действительно необходимо ...)

+1 Данные переросли электронную таблицу и нуждаются в базе данных - возможно, Access с Excel Linker3000 12 лет назад 5
Меня удивляет, сколько людей пытаются заставить Excel быть базой данных. surfasb 12 лет назад 1
0
Erika

Если вы хотите придерживаться способа работы с электронными таблицами, то, по-видимому, есть Resolver One, нацеленный на IDE для электронных таблиц-бизнес-приложений на основе Python. Скажем, единственным ограничением в строках является машинная память.

Предлагает 30-дневную пробную версию, но окна, к сожалению, только.